本发明专利技术介绍了一种智能单火开关的时间管理方法、设备及可读存储介质,该方法包括:统计用户在一天中的指定时间段的开关使用次数;根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间;根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间。根据用户在多个时间周期内的相同时间段的开关使用次数,计算出在下个时间周期内的该时间段的休眠时间,从而在保证良好的用户使用体验的情况下,最大程度的降低智能单火开关的功耗。
Time management method, equipment and readable storage medium for intelligent single fire switch
【技术实现步骤摘要】
智能单火开关的时间管理方法、设备及可读存储介质
本专利技术涉及光接入
,尤其涉及一种智能单火开关的时间管理方法、设备及可读存储介质。
技术介绍
随着智能家居的流行与普及,与其紧密相关的智能开关面板也备受大家的关注。智能开关面板一般通过一种无线技术如ZigBee,加入支持该技术的智能网关,进而接收智能网关发出的控制命令,进行开关灯、调节亮度或其他操作。目前使用广泛的为智能零火开关,但是目前国内很多住宅的开关布线为一根火线,如果安装智能零火开关,则需要重新布线,比较麻烦。智能单火开关为用户消除了这个疑虑。但智能单火开关因其环境的特殊性,对工作能耗的要求比较苛刻。因此,智能单火开关通常采取间隙唤醒的工作模式,以接收智能网关下发的命令,及时控制灯,完后及时休眠保证较低的平均功耗。假设一个工作周期为T,一个周期内的正常工作时间为Tw,休眠时间为Ts,则有以下关系:T=Tw+Ts;设工作时间时的电流为Iw,休眠电流为Is,则平均电流为:I=(Tw×Iw+Ts×Is)/T;在选定工作模式后,Tw、Iw、Is一般是固定的。在现有技术方案中,系统中所有智能单火开关的休眠时间Ts均为初始化固定。但是在一个智能家居系统中,众多开关位于家庭中的不同区域,使用频率的差异很大。比如寝室、卫生间里开关的使用频率可能会比较高,而一些不常去的天台或其他角落,使用频次较低。在不同的智慧家庭中,开关使用的频率也是不一样的。一些常住的智能家居用户会频繁使用开关,但是一些度假别墅,使用的频次则会低很多。另外,开关在不同的时间段,使用频次也是不一样的。比如在一般的智能家庭里,一天中凌晨0点到早上6点这段时间用户处于睡眠阶段,开关基本使用频次基本为0;而早上6点到下午18点间白天时间,除了老人、小孩、保姆可能会在家里,其他家庭成员外出上班,操作开关的频次也比较有限;而18点到24点这段晚上时间,操作开关的频次是一天中最高的。但是在安装智能系统的办公区域,白天时间则操作频次多,而晚上则比较低。所以,智能单火开关的操作频次存在系统差异性、区域差异性和时间段差异性。如果所有智能单火开关的休眠时间都设成一致,势必会使部分使用频次很低的智能单火开关存在很多不必要的电流消耗,而使用频次较高的智能单火开关,则可能在使用体验上会大打折扣。
技术实现思路
本专利技术的主要目的在于提出一种智能单火开关的时间管理方法、设备及可读存储介质,根据用户的使用习惯动态调整智能单火开关的休眠时间,最大程度的较低智能单火开关的功耗。为实现上述目的,本专利技术提供了一种智能单火开关的时间管理方法,所述方法包括:统计用户在一天中的指定时间段的开关使用次数;根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间;根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间。可选的,所述根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间,包括:将一个时间周期中每天的所述指定时间段的开关使用次数累加,得到所述指定时间段在一个时间周期的累加开关使用次数;根据所述指定时间段在一个时间周期的累加开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间。可选的,所述根据所述指定时间段在一个时间周期的累加开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间,包括:若设第n个时间段在第m个时间周期的累加开关使用次数为f,则按照如下公式计算第m个时间周期中每天的第n个时间段的参考休眠时间Tmn:Tmn=a×f+b;其中,a为设定系数;b为设定常数;f、m和n均为自然整数。可选的,所述根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间,包括:若设当前时间周期为第m个时间周期,且所述设定个数为k,则按照如下公式计算当前周期中每天的第n个时间段的实际休眠时间T′mn:其中,T0n为第n个时间段的初始参考休眠时间。可选的,在计算得到当前时间周期中每天的所述指定时间段的实际休眠时间之后,所述方法还包括:若所述实际休眠时间小于预设最小实际休眠时间,则将所述实际休眠时间设置为最小实际休眠时间;或者,若所述实际休眠时间大于预设最大实际休眠时间,则将所述实际休眠时间设置为最大实际休眠时间。可选的,在统计用户在每个时间周期内的各个时间段的开关使用次数之前,所述方法还包括:接收由移动终端发送来的设置信息,所述设置信息包括:各个时间段的初始参考休眠时间、最小实际休眠时间和最大实际休眠时间。此外,为实现上述目的,本专利技术还提出一种智能单火开关的时间管理设备,所述设备包括:处理器、存储器及通信总线;所述通信总线用于实现所述处理器和所述存储器之间的连接通信;所述处理器用于执行所述存储器中存储的智能单火开关的时间管理程序,以实现以下步骤:统计用户在一天中的指定时间段的开关使用次数;根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间;根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间。可选的,所述处理器在执行根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间的步骤时,具体包括:将一个时间周期中每天的所述指定时间段的开关使用次数累加,得到所述指定时间段在一个时间周期的累加开关使用次数;根据所述指定时间段在一个时间周期的累加开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间。可选的,所述处理器还用于执行所述存储器中存储的智能单火开关的时间管理程序,以实现以下步骤:在计算得到当前时间周期中每天的所述指定时间段的实际休眠时间之后,若所述实际休眠时间小于预设最小实际休眠时间,则将所述实际休眠时间设置为最小实际休眠时间;或者,若所述实际休眠时间大于预设最大实际休眠时间,则将所述实际休眠时间设置为最大实际休眠时间。此外,为实现上述目的,本专利技术还提出一种计算机可读存储介质,所述计算机可读存储介质存储有智能单火开关的时间管理程序;当所述智能单火开关的时间管理程序被至少一个处理器执行时,导致所述至少一个处理器执行上述介绍的智能单火开关的时间管理方法的步骤。本专利技术提出的智能单火开关的时间管理方法、设备及可读存储介质,根据用户在多个时间周期内的相同时间段的开关使用次数,计算出在下个时间周期内的该时间段的休眠时间,从而在保证良好的用户使用体验的情况下,最大程度的降低智能单火开关的功耗。通过反复学习过去的开关使用次数,预测用户的未来使用习惯,并自动调整休眠时间的值,达到降低智能单火开关的功耗的效果。附图说明图1是本专利技术第一实施例的智能单火开关的时间管理方法的流程图;图2是本专利技术第二实施例的智能单火开关的时间管理设备的组成结构示意图。具体实施方式为更进一步阐述本专利技术为达成预定目的所采取的技术手段及功效,以下结合附图及较佳实施例,对本专利技术进行详细说明如后。本专利技术第一实本文档来自技高网...
【技术保护点】
一种智能单火开关的时间管理方法,其特征在于,所述方法包括:统计用户在一天中的指定时间段的开关使用次数;根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间;根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间。
【技术特征摘要】
1.一种智能单火开关的时间管理方法,其特征在于,所述方法包括:统计用户在一天中的指定时间段的开关使用次数;根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间;根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间。2.根据权利要求1所述的智能单火开关的时间管理方法,其特征在于,所述根据一个时间周期中每天的所述指定时间段的开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间,包括:将一个时间周期中每天的所述指定时间段的开关使用次数累加,得到所述指定时间段在一个时间周期的累加开关使用次数;根据所述指定时间段在一个时间周期的累加开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间。3.根据权利要求2所述的智能单火开关的时间管理方法,其特征在于,所述根据所述指定时间段在一个时间周期的累加开关使用次数,计算一个时间周期中每天的所述指定时间段的参考休眠时间,包括:若设第n个时间段在第m个时间周期的累加开关使用次数为f,则按照如下公式计算第m个时间周期中每天的第n个时间段的参考休眠时间Tmn:Tmn=a×f+b;其中,a为设定系数;b为设定常数;f、m和n均为自然整数。4.根据权利要求3所述的智能单火开关的时间管理方法,其特征在于,所述根据在当前时间周期之前的连续设定个数的时间周期中每天的所述指定时间段的参考休眠时间,计算当前时间周期中每天的所述指定时间段的实际休眠时间,包括:若设当前时间周期为第m个时间周期,且所述设定个数为k,则按照如下公式计算当前周期中每天的第n个时间段的实际休眠时间T′mn:其中,T0n为第n个时间段的初始参考休眠时间。5.根据权利要求1~4中任一...
【专利技术属性】
技术研发人员:叶国欣,
申请(专利权)人:美的智慧家居科技有限公司,美的集团股份有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。